The Importance of Tonewood in Instrument Making
Tone and Character: Different wood species have distinct tonal characteristics due to their harmonic and resonance properties. For example, mahogany emphasizes low frequencies, while maple produces bright and clear tones.
Strength and Durability: Tonewoods should be able to maintain sound quality over time and resist environmental changes. The density and hardness of the wood help determine the guitar’s longevity.
Aesthetic Appeal: The visual characteristics of tonewood also matter. The grain pattern, color, and sheen of the wood contribute to the guitar’s overall aesthetic value.
Workability: A good tonewood should be easy to work with for luthiers (guitar makers) and should allow for intricate craftsmanship.
Tonewood selection affects both acoustic and electric guitars in different ways. For example:
-
Acoustic Guitars: The types of wood used for the body, back, and sides define the instrument’s overall sound profile.
-
Electric Guitars: The woods used not only in the body but also in the neck and fretboard significantly influence vibration and sound transmission.
Commonly Used Tonewoods Include:
-
Cedar: Preferred especially in classical guitars, it offers warm and rich tones.
-
Maple: Known for its bright and articulate sounds, commonly used in necks and fretboards.
-
Rosewood: Offers deep and resonant tones along with great durability, often used on the backs of acoustic guitars.
In summary, the type of wood used in a guitar's construction is a critical factor in shaping its overall sound and performance. Musicians and guitar builders should take all these elements into consideration during tonewood selection to achieve the best possible sound.
The History and Applications of Tonewoods
The history of tonewoods is closely tied to the history of musical instruments themselves. From past to present, the selection of wood species used in instrument making has played a critical role in both aesthetic and acoustic outcomes. This practice is rooted in the experiences and observations of classical-era luthiers. During the Baroque period and earlier, species such as maple and spruce were especially favored.
Applications:
Guitar Bodies:
Tonewoods are widely used in the bodies of both acoustic and electric guitars. The wood's resonance and sound transmission capacity define the guitar’s overall tonal quality. For example:
-
Mahogany: Delivers a rich, warm, and balanced tone.
-
Maple: Produces bright and clear tones.
-
Rosewood: Offers deep and full-bodied tonal character.
Soundboards (Top Plates):
Known as the soundboard, the guitar’s top plate plays a vital role in sound production. Common woods used include:
-
Spruce: Known for high resonance capacity and light weight.
-
Cedar: Provides soft, warm tonal qualities.
Guitar Necks:
The neck wood affects both the playability and durability of a guitar:
-
Ebony: Enhances durability with its hardness and allows for fast playing.
-
Rosewood: Popular for both aesthetics and durability.
Fretboards and Frets:
The woods used for fretboards are crucial for playability and tonal response. Common examples include:
-
Ebony: Offers hardness and long-term durability.
-
Rosewood: Delivers a warm and pleasant feel.
Historical Examples:
Stradivarius Violins:
One of the most notable historical uses of tonewood is in Antonio Stradivari’s legendary violins. These instruments, crafted with spruce and maple, are renowned for their superior tonal qualities.
Martinez Guitars:
This Spanish guitar-making tradition, beginning with Antonio de Torres, frequently uses rosewood and cedar, and continues to influence classical guitar construction today.
The selection of these woods is crucial not only for tonal richness but also for structural durability. The criteria that defined superior tonewoods in the past still remain valid in today’s modern instrument making.
Maple: Bright and Clear Tones
Maple is one of the most commonly used wood species in guitar making. Thanks to its hard and durable structure, it allows for the production of long-lasting instruments. Maple is an excellent choice for both acoustic and electric guitars. Here’s what you need to know about it:
Tonal Characteristics
-
Brightness: Maple is known for producing bright and clear tones. It emphasizes high frequencies, making the guitar’s sound crisp and defined.
-
Clarity: One of the hallmark traits of maple is the clean and articulate transition between notes. This makes it ideal for solo performances and complex melodies.
-
Quick Response: Maple-bodied guitars respond quickly to picking or plucking. This immediate feedback enhances playing satisfaction and overall performance.
Common Applications
-
Neck Material: Maple is often used in guitar necks. Its strength allows for stable tuning and comfortable playability.
-
Body Material: Maple-bodied guitars are typically chosen by guitarists who prefer bright and articulate tones.
-
Aesthetic & Finish: With its beautiful grain patterns, maple adds visual appeal to the guitar. Its natural figuring contributes to an attractive finish.
Advantages
-
Durability: Its hardness and strength make maple an ideal wood for long-lasting instruments.
-
Workability: It is relatively easy to work with, allowing luthiers to shape it into precise forms and designs.
-
Consistency: Maple offers reliable tonal consistency, delivering similar high-quality results across multiple instruments.
Disadvantages
-
Weight: Maple is heavier than many other tonewoods. This can become tiring during extended playing sessions.
-
Sensitivity to Climate: Despite its hardness, maple is sensitive to changes in temperature and humidity, requiring proper care and maintenance.
Birch: Balanced and Rich Tones
Birch is a valuable tonewood commonly used in guitar making. Thanks to its distinctive features, it is frequently preferred by musicians and builders. This wood species directly affects sound quality and provides balanced, rich tones.
Characteristics of Birch
-
Tonal Richness: Birch covers a wide frequency spectrum. It delivers brightness in the high frequencies and depth in the lows. This tonal balance enriches musical performances.
-
Durability: Birch is quite resilient, helping guitars maintain structural integrity over years of use. It withstands intensive playing without degradation.
-
Aesthetic Appeal: Birch has a beautiful, light-colored texture, adding visual charm to instruments.
Sound Analysis of Birch
-
Midrange Dominance: Birch is known for its strength in the mid frequencies, which brings clarity and detail to the sound—especially desirable in acoustic guitars.
-
Brightness and Clarity: Birch’s tonal brightness ensures clarity and liveliness in both concerts and studio recordings.
Common Applications
-
Acoustic Guitars: Birch is frequently used in acoustic guitar construction. Its balanced and rich tonal qualities make it a top choice for many players.
-
Custom Guitars: Its tonal and aesthetic properties make it ideal for custom and boutique builds. Luthiers prefer it to enhance both tone and beauty.
-
Hybrid Models: Birch is often combined with other tonewoods, especially in fretboards and back panels.
Advantages of Birch
-
Wide Tonal Range: Offers a broad spectrum of tones.
-
Durability: Long-lasting and structurally strong.
-
Visual Appeal: Its light color and pleasant appearance make it attractive.
Mahogany: Warm and Deep Frequencies
Mahogany is a widely used tonewood in guitar making. Its hard texture and balanced tonal characteristics make it a favorite among musicians. Here are its key features:
-
Tonal Quality: Known for warm, full-bodied tones. It performs exceptionally well in the lower frequencies and adds natural richness to the mids—ideal for both acoustic and electric guitars.
-
Sustainability: Mahogany can be sourced through responsible forestry and environmental practices, making it an eco-conscious choice.
-
Durability: Its hardness extends the instrument's lifespan and resists physical wear—especially valuable for stage instruments.
-
Workability: Its structure makes it suitable for carving and shaping. Luthiers frequently use mahogany in intricate custom designs.
Types of Mahogany
-
African Mahogany: Produces warm, rounded low-end tones—commonly used in blues and jazz instruments.
-
Honduran Mahogany: Known for a balanced tonal profile across a wide frequency range, popular for guitar bodies.
-
Sapele & Khaya: These mahogany variants offer broad tonal versatility, suitable for both acoustic and electric guitars.
➤ Guitars made with mahogany are ideal for players seeking warm, resonant tones. Its tonal richness and visual appeal make it a highly respected and sought-after tonewood.
Rosewood: Harmonic and Complex Tones
Rosewood is one of the most frequently used woods in guitar making, prized for its superior tonal characteristics. Its harmonic richness makes it a favorite for many players.
-
Harmonic Depth: Naturally rich in harmonics, rosewood enables deep, complex tonal output across genres.
-
Bell-like Clarity: Known for producing a bell-like clarity in notes, helping players hear each note distinctly.
-
Wide Frequency Range: Works well across bass and treble frequencies, offering a balanced tonal projection.
-
Sustain: Provides long-lasting note sustain, especially valued in solos and melodic runs.
Other Benefits of Rosewood
-
Aesthetic Appeal: Its unique grain patterns and colors make it visually striking, enhancing both sound and looks.
-
Durability: Extremely durable, making it a long-term structural choice for guitar building.
-
Magnetic Compatibility: Rosewood pairs excellently with magnetic pickups, an asset for electric guitars.
➤ Common species include Indian Rosewood and the rarer, tonally richer Brazilian Rosewood. Both are prized for their superior sound and long-term resilience, making rosewood indispensable in both classical and modern guitar builds.
Cedar: Sweet and Soft Tones
Cedar is a popular tonewood, especially in classical guitars. Known for its singing tonal quality and dynamic sensitivity, it suits both beginners and professionals.
Tonal Characteristics
-
Sweet & Soft: Cedar delivers sweet, soft tones, making it perfect for melodic and emotional pieces.
-
Quick Response: It vibrates easily and responds quickly to playing, particularly beneficial for fingerstyle techniques.
-
Balanced Output: Offers a well-balanced tone across lows, mids, and highs.
Physical Properties
-
Softness: Softer than many other tonewoods, cedar is light and has a semi-translucent surface.
-
Color: Typically ranges in reddish-brown hues, adding to its natural aesthetic appeal.
Applications
-
Classical Guitars: The top choice in Spanish-style instruments, cedar is commonly used as the soundboard.
-
Acoustic Guitars: Popular in both performance and studio guitars for its warmth and responsiveness.
➤ Many luthiers say that cedar allows for more emotional and expressive playing.
Care and Longevity
-
Sensitivity: Its softness makes it more vulnerable to scratches and dents, requiring careful use and maintenance.
-
Aging: Cedar improves with time—older cedar guitars develop a more nuanced and richer tone profile.
